Skip to content

Instantly share code, notes, and snippets.

View ronal2do's full-sized avatar

Ronaldo Lima ronal2do

View GitHub Profile

Política de Privacidade do Flash Tattoo

Para receber informações sobre os seus dados pessoais, os propósitos e as partes de informação que são compartilhadas, entre em contato com o Proprietário.

Controlador de Dados e Proprietário

Tipos de Dados coletados

Uso de Dados e outros dados coletados Outros Dados Pessoais recolhidos podem ser descritos em outras seções desta política de privacidade ou pelo texto explicativo específico apresentado no contexto da coleta de Dados. Os Dados Pessoais podem ser livremente fornecidos pelo Usuário, ou coletados automaticamente quando se utiliza este Aplicativo. Qualquer uso de Cookies - ou de outras ferramentas de rastreamento - pelo este Aplicativo ou pelos proprietários dos serviços terceirizados utilizados por este Aplicativo, salvo indicação em contrário, servem para identificar os Usuários e lembrar as suas preferências, com o único propósito de fornecer os serviços requeridos pelos Usuários. O não fornecimento de determinados Dados Pessoais pode tornar i

import React, { Component } from 'react';
import {
StyleSheet,
Text,
View,
Image,
} from 'react-native';
import { Root } from './router';
class AppRoot extends Component {
@ronal2do
ronal2do / CustomDrawerNavigator.js
Created March 15, 2017 22:25
A CustomDrawerNavigator for reactnavigation.
import React from 'react';
import {
Dimensions,
Platform,
Text,
} from 'react-native';
// Modified the imports to rely on public api from react-navigation
import { createNavigationContainer, createNavigator, TabRouter } from 'react-navigation';
@ronal2do
ronal2do / Appfile
Created March 15, 2017 14:44 — forked from mmazzarolo/Appfile
Simple Fastlane setup for React-Native (Android - iOS)
# iOS
app_identifier "com.myapp.app" # The bundle identifier of your app
apple_id "[email protected]" # Your Apple email address
team_id "1234ABCD" # Developer Portal Team ID
# Android
json_key_file "./google-play-api-secret.json" # Path to the json secret file - Follow https://github.com/fastlane/supply#setup to get one
package_name "com.myapp.app" # Your Android app package
@ronal2do
ronal2do / learning.md
Last active May 4, 2017 01:15 — forked from sibelius/learning.md
Learning Path React Native

Basics

  • Learn how to start a new react native project
  • Run it on ios simulator, on android emulator, on a real iPhone device and on a real Android device, with and without debugging enabled.
  • Learn how to upgrade a react native project
  • Learn how to add a package to the project
  • Learn how to add a package that has a native dependency (https://github.com/airbnb/react-native-maps, https://github.com/evollu/react-native-fcm) - DO NOT USE COCOAPODS
  • Learn how to use fetch to get data from your backend

Learn Navigation

import React, { Component } from 'react';
import logo from './logo.svg';
import './App.css';
import Relay from 'react-relay';
class App extends Component {
render() {
const { viewer } = this.props;
return (
@ronal2do
ronal2do / app.js
Last active December 14, 2016 17:59
import React, { Component } from 'react';
import logo from './logo.svg';
import './App.css';
import Relay from 'react-relay';
class App extends Component {
render() {
const { viewer } = this.props;
return (
import React from 'react';
import ReactDOM from 'react-dom';
import App from './App';
import './index.css';
import Relay from 'react-relay';
import { applyRouterMiddleware, Router, Route, browserHistory } from 'react-router';
import useRelay from 'react-router-relay';
const ViewerQueries = {
viewer: () => Relay.QL`query { viewer }`
// @flow
import mongoose from 'mongoose';
const Schema = new mongoose.Schema({
title: {
type: String,
required: true
},
text: {
export function cidadesEstados() {/**
/* Dom Ready */
window.onDomReady = function dgDomReady(fn){
if(document.addEventListener) //W3C
document.addEventListener("DOMContentLoaded", fn, false);
else //IE
document.onreadystatechange = function(){dgReadyState(fn);}
}